SOUR CREAM PANCAKES 1 Picture

Ingredients

  • 4 SERVINGS
  • SOUR CREAM PANCAKES w/SOUR CREAM MAPLE SYRUP
  • FOR SYRUP
  • Scant 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1/3 cup pure maple syrup
  • 3 tablespoons unsalted butter, cut into pieces
  • FOR PANCAKES
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up sour cream
  • 1/2 cup whole milk
  • 1 large egg
  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ter, melted, plus additional for cooking pancakes

Details

Servings 4
Adapted from gourmet.com

Preparation

Step 1

MAKE SYRUP:

Heat all ingredients in a small saucepan over medium-low heat, stirring occasionally, until butter has melted.

MAKE PANCAKES:

Preheat oven to 200F.

Whisk together fl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t in a bowl. Whisk together sour cream, milk, egg, and melted butter (2 tablespoons), then whisk into flour mixture.

Brush a 12-inch nonstick skillet with melted butter and heat over medium heat until hot.

Working in batches, pour a scant 1/4 cup batter per pancake into skillet and cook until bubbles appear on surface and undersides are golden brown. Flip and cook other side, about 1 minute.

Transfer to a baking sheet and keep warm in oven. Lightly butter skillet between batches.

Serve pancakes with warm syrup.
